Neighborhood Overview

Mesabi Range Community and Technical College is centrally located in Virginia, Minnesota, a city situated in the heart of Minnesota's historic Iron Range. The campus is accessible via major routes like Chestnut Street and 10th Avenue West, which connect to Highway 135, a primary artery for regional travel. For those arriving by air, Duluth International Airport (DLH) is the nearest major airport, located about an hour's drive southeast of Virginia. Driving times can vary significantly depending on traffic, especially during peak commuting hours or due to seasonal road conditions, which can include snow and ice in winter. Public transportation within Virginia is limited, with local bus services offering some coverage but not extensive reach to all surrounding areas. Rideshare services are available but may have longer wait times than in larger metropolitan areas. Smart arrival tactics involve checking local traffic reports, especially during school-related events or weekdays, and allowing extra time for parking on campus. Eveleth Hippodrome State Historic Site

4.0 mi

The Eveleth Hippodrome is a historic, open-air arena famous for hosting the annual U.S. Hockey Hall of Fame Game and other significant hockey events. It stands as a testament to the region's deep-rooted passion for ice hockey. While not always in active use for major events, its architecture and historical context offer insight into the cultural importance of hockey in Minnesota. Visiting the Hippodrome provides a unique perspective on local sports heritage and community traditions, especially relevant for those interested in the sport.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Virginia, MN, brings cold temperatures, often dipping well below freezing, with consistent snow cover from November through March. Visitors should pack heavy, insulated clothing, including waterproof outerwear, hats, gloves, and sturdy boots. Travel can be affected by snowstorms, so always check road conditions before departing. Days are short, and outdoor activities require preparation for the cold.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ring sees temperatures gradually warming, though frost is possible well into May. Snowmelt can lead to muddy conditions in outdoor areas. Early summer brings milder weather with average highs in the 60s and 70s. Layers are recommended, as temperatures can fluctuate. Outdoor activities become more feasible, but rain is common, so packing a waterproof jacket is wise.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er, from June through August, offers the warmest weather, with average highs in the upper 70s and 80s. Humidity can be present, making for pleasant days for outdoor exploration. Shorts, t-shirts, and light layers are suitable. Sunscreen and insect repellent are advisable, especially when spending time near wooded areas or water.

🍂

Fall season

Fall brings crisp air and cooling temperatures, with average highs gradually decreasing from the 60s in September to the 30s by November. This is a picturesque season with changing foliage. Pack warmer layers, including sweaters, jackets, and long pants. Early frost is common, and occasional early snow can occur late in the season.

📅

Rain & snow

Rainfall is distributed throughout the year but is often heaviest in late spring and summer. Snowfall is a significant factor in winter, with accumulations common. Visitors should always monitor weather forecasts for potential disruptions, particularly during the colder months. Having waterproof gear, whether for rain or melting snow, is a practical choice year-round.
